Find the x-coordinate of the point on the graph of y=x^2 where the tangent line is parallel to the secant line that cuts the cur
jek_recluse [69]
First find the secant line. The slope of the secant line through (-1,1) (when x=-1) and (2,4) (when x=2) is the average rate of change of y=x^2 over the interval [-1,2]:

\text{slope}_{\text{secant}}=\dfrac{2^2-(-1)^2}{2-(-1)}=\dfrac33=1

The tangent line to y=x^2 will have a slope determined by the derivative:

y=x^2\implies y'=2x

Both the secant and tangent will have the same slope when 2x=1, or when x=\dfrac12.
